    OK. I tried the search function and struck out. Can one of the experienced Ferrari mechanics on the board give us a run down of what processes should be done at an annual service. The belts were done last year and I drive 3-4K miles annually.
    Obviously oil change. What else shouldn't be neglected?
    Top up fluid resevoirs for top operation?
    Gearbox Oil?
    Brake fluids?

    The car is driven strictly on the road and while the red line is used frequently, this is not nearly as hard driven a car as my 993 Turbo (track days etc).

    I saw Rifledriver recommend changing the engine oil and gearbox oil once a year, coolant every other year.

    Not sure about the brake fluid, but I would suspect every other year also?

    My Ferrari mech. said just oil and top off fluids one year and change every fluid the next! Kind of like a minor fluid and major fluid change! I put 7k to 8k a year on my 355..:D
